Röthenbach im Emmental is a region characterized by its distinctive hilly Emmental landscape, extensive forests, and significant elevation differences. The area ranges from approximately 770 meters to nearly 1,500 meters, offering varied terrain for outdoor pursuits. The Röthenbach stream flows through the municipality, contributing to its natural features. This geographical diversity makes Röthenbach im Emmental suitable for several sports like hiking, road cycling, mountain biking, jogging, and more.

The Blueme Observation Tower offers expansive views stretching from the Jura Mountains across Lake Thun to the Bernese Alps. Other observation points provide glimpses of peaks like the Eiger, Mönch, and Jungfrau. The Grünenberg Pass, at 5,102 feet (1,555 meters), also offers serene mountain scenery.
Röthenbach im Emmental is characterized by its hilly Emmental landscape and extensive forests, covering approximately 47% of the municipality. The Röthenbach stream flows through the region, originating in the Honeggwald. The area features significant elevation differences, ranging from 2,526 feet (770 meters) to nearly 4,921 feet (1,500 meters).
The historic Würzbrunnen Church is a significant cultural landmark, dating back almost a thousand years. Traditional Emmental farmhouses are also visible throughout the landscape, reflecting the region's agricultural heritage. These sites can be incorporated into various outdoor tours.

The highest point in the Röthenbach im Emmental area is near Honegg, reaching nearly 4,921 feet (1,500 meters). The Grünenberg Pass is another high point at 5,102 feet (1,555 meters), accessible via an unpaved military road.
